The premier accelerator for scale-stage startups developing technologies that bridge commercial and defense applications

About us

Fuse is a market access accelerator focusing on enterprise-readiness, technology commercialization, and strategic partnerships. Fuse gives startups a competitive advantage through curriculum, connections, and access to capital. We match Pre-Seed to Series A+ growth-stage tech startups with key enterprise partners to accelerate the adoption of tangible technology solutions. This accelerator is an in-person program attracting startups to strategic hubs in high growth regions. Fuse accepts 8 to 12 high-growth startups per cohort.

  • This week, innovation takes center stage! Demo Day is the capstone event for our Fall 2025 cohort, showcasing exceptional dual-use startups developing technologies with both commercial and defense applications, from AI and modular hardware to advanced communications. Over the last 10 weeks, these founders have been working closely with the Defense Innovation OnRamp Hub: Arizona and the Southwest Mission Acceleration Center (MAC), connecting community leaders, business owners, federal sponsors, industry leaders, and investors in one collaborative ecosystem. We’re kicking things off with a Fireside Chat featuring two key voices shaping the defense innovation landscape: Drew Trojanowski, CEO of Southwest Mission Acceleration Center (MAC), and Stefan Kraus, Founder of Kraus Hamdani Aerospace and multi-exit founder. The evening will offer an inside look at how innovation in the Southwest is driving real mission impact and global competitiveness, bringing together DoD representatives, venture investors, and industry partners focused on scaling technologies that strengthen both economic and national security.   • Fundraising is one of the most challenging and transformative parts of a founder’s journey, and having direct access to investors willing to share their perspective is truly invaluable. This week, our Fuse cohort had that opportunity during our VC Panel Day, featuring an exceptional lineup: • Aaron Favreau - Spark Angels & Venture Madness • James Dolan - RevTek Capital • Samantha Trojanowski - Connected Capital & the Department of Defense • Hosted by Darian Harris - Co-founder and Managing Partner at Fuse The discussion went far beyond pitching, exploring how investors think about deals, what drives their decisions, and when (and why) they choose to say “not a no, just not right now.” For our founders, this was a rare chance to ask candid questions, compare notes with peers, and gain insight that will guide their fundraising strategies long after the program. Most founders only get to sit across the table from investors, this was about sitting with them and learning together.
